St Stephens by Saltash War Memorial

CALLAGHAN, Sidney

Sidney CALLAGHAN was the son of John Henry & Mary Elizabeth CALLAGHAN. He was born about 1894 at St. Germans (GRO record not found).
 
1901 census aged 7 living with parents & siblings at Burraton Buildings, Burraton Cross, St. Stephens by Saltash.
 
1911 census aged 17 living with parents & siblings at Burraton Buildings, Burraton Cross, St. Stephens by Saltash & working as a House Builders Labourer.
 
WW1 Army Record:
Name: Callaghan Sidney
Regiment: Devonshire Regiment
Battalion etc: 2nd Battalion
Rank: Serjeant
Service Number: 9378
Enlisted: Devonport
Date Died: 14th April 1917 – Age abt. 23
How Died: Killed in action
Theatre of War: France & Flanders
Cemetery: Villers Hill British Cemetery, Villers-Guislain, France
 
NB: Sidney Callaghan’s younger brother Private Arthur Francis Callaghan of the Essex Regiment was also killed in action on the 3rd November 1918 in Egypt.
